One world in specific gets stuck on the "loading resource packs" phase of the loading process for at least 20 minutes if not more. Once the world finally loads, the performance is very choppy and I am unable to do many of the normal actions such as going into my inventory or picking the block I'm looking at (button 3) and soon after, the game will freeze. I have done plenty of investigating into what might be causing this:
opened older copies of the same world (without more recent changes made to the world but same world)
disabled all resource packs
enabled the same resource packs on another world
tried opening this world on another device
used "AVG tune up" to make sure this is not caused by hardware issues
I opened this world almost a week ago without problem but two days ago, (Friday) this began occurring. in the days leading up to Friday, I didn't open Minecraft once and hardly used the computer at all so I have absolutely no idea what caused this to start and what continues to cause this.
